Frigidaire FFCE1638L S Microwave Manual

The Frigidaire FFCE1638L S is a compact countertop microwave designed for convenience and efficiency. With a capacity of 1.6 cubic feet and 1100 watts of cooking power, it offers multiple cooking options, including popcorn, reheat, and defrost settings. The microwave features a sleek design with easy-to-use controls, making it a perfect addition to any kitchen. Installation

Unpack and inspect contents. Place the microwave on a stable, flat surface away from heat sources.

  1. Ensure proper ventilation: Leave space around the microwave for airflow.
  2. Plug into a grounded outlet: Use a dedicated circuit for safety.
  3. Remove any packaging materials before use.

WARNING! Ensure the microwave is placed on a stable surface to avoid tipping.

First-Time Setup

Power on the microwave; set the clock and familiarize yourself with the control panel.

  1. Set the clock: Press the CLOCK button and enter the time.
  2. Test the microwave: Run a short cooking cycle with a cup of water.
  3. Read the manual for detailed instructions on features.

CAUTION! Do not operate the microwave when empty.

Connecting Power

Ensure the microwave is plugged into a properly grounded outlet. Avoid using extension cords.

  1. Check the power rating: Ensure it matches the microwave's requirements.
  2. Use a dedicated circuit to prevent overload.

Tip: Always unplug the microwave when not in use for safety.

Cooking with Your Microwave

Follow the instructions for using various cooking presets and manual settings.

  1. Choose the desired cooking preset or set the time manually.
  2. Press START to begin cooking.
  3. Monitor cooking progress through the window.

WARNING! Use microwave-safe containers only.

Care & Cleaning

Unplug before cleaning. Use a damp cloth to wipe the exterior; avoid harsh chemicals.

CAUTION! Do not immerse the microwave in water.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Microwave not workingNo powerCheck outlet and power supply.
Food not heatingIncorrect settingsEnsure correct time and power level are set.
Turntable not rotatingObstructionRemove any items blocking the turntable.
Strange noisesLoose partsCheck for loose items inside the microwave.

Reset: Unplug for 10 seconds to reset the microwave.
